WebThe symptoms of Ciguatera poisoning, especially the paresthesias and weakness, can persist in varying severity for weeks to months after the acute illness. Prolonged itching due to chronic Ciguatera can present as a dermatologic disease when it is really due to ciguatera paresthesias. Chronic ciguatera can also present as a psychiatric disorder ... WebJan 28, 2014 · Groupers are a large family of saltwater fish characterized by their stout bodies and over-sized mouths. Although a hardy, colorful and highly fascinating species of fish, groupers should only be kept by dedicated aquarists with ample space to raise them. WebApr 3, 2024 · grouper: [noun] any of numerous fishes (family Serranidae and especially genera Epinephelus and Mycteroperca) that are typically large solitary bottom-dwelling fishes of warm seas and include important food fishes. The Red grouper, as the name implies, has a reddish-brown body that shades to pink or red along its belly. Usually solitary until spawning time, it grows to 4 feet (1.2 meters) in length and resides along rocky or muddy bottoms in warm waters.
